      This new edition provides readers with an understanding of the concepts and principles of TQM whilst explaining the links between TQM theories and other business models. The new text will continue to be a wide-ranging source of reference for the many associated tools, techniques and systems. New edition of a text which is popular with both students, academics and practitioners. Gives the reader an appreciation of the concepts and principles of TQM. Serves as an authoritative source of reference for the many associated tools, techniques and systems. Now extensively revised in order to reflect recent developments in the field. New to the fourth edition are chapters on The Received Wisdom on TQM, Old Economy Businesses and the Quality Function, and Integrated Management Systems. The fourth edition also includes the latest information on ISO 9000 series of standards service management and the Excellence Model. Some of the material has been re-ordered and changes to terminology have been made in order to bring the book completely up to date.

    • Self-Assessment for Business Excellence sweeps aside the traditional methods of assessing success and takes you into the new era of creating world-class organizations through self-assessment. Straightforward, practical and cost-effective, it shows you how your company can achieve business excellence.Top performing companies do two things - focus on value above all else and make the right decisions to create value. They know what creates value in their business and how to manage performance improvement strategies efficiently to ensure its achievement.Unlike conventional assessment of business success through financial results, business excellence through self-assessment stresses the equal significance of cause and effect, ensuring that you take the right decisions to produce the right results. To illustrate this idea realistically, the European Business Excellence Model (EBEM) is introduced. This is an easy-to-understand flowchart that shows you how an excellent organization operates. The EBEM provides a practical benchmark and framework for your business to measure and establish its current position, and clearly demonstrates how you can use the model to create value, assess where you need to be and plan how you get there. David Lascelles and Roy Peacock have unrivalled experience in this field, each bringing you the means of making your business a world-class, top performing organization.

      Based on research work carried out at the Manchester School of Management, this text focuses on quality costing. It provides practical advice on how to define, collect, analyze, report and use quality costs, and is structured as a quality costing exercise. Case studies are included.
